What is Web3?

The internet of value. Find out how blockchain and decentralization are transforming the digital world and who will really own your data in the future.

Web3 describes the next stage in the development of the internet. While Web1 mainly consisted of static websites and Web2 was characterized by central platforms, Web3 is based on blockchain technology and decentralization.

At its core is a central question: Who owns data, digital identity and assets on the Internet?

The development: Web1 → Web2 → Web3

Web1 - Information

In the 1990s, the internet was primarily a static information medium. Content was consumed, interaction was hardly possible ("read-only").

Web2 - Platforms

The internet became interactive ("read-write"). Central platforms (social media, cloud) emerged, but these control data and identities.

Web3 - The decentralized Internet

Web3 relies on decentralized networks ("read-write-own"). Data and transactions are no longer organized by corporations, but via blockchain structures.

  • Digital sovereignty & ownership
  • Transparent, censorship-resistant transactions
  • Interoperability between different systems

Technologies of the Web3

Blockchain

A decentralized data structure that stores transactions transparently and is resistant to manipulation.

Smart contracts

Automated programs that execute contract terms without intermediaries (such as banks).

Tokenization

The digital representation of real or virtual assets on a blockchain.

Digital identity

Self-managed systems (SSI), with which users control their identity independently of platforms.

Web2 vs. Web3 in direct comparison

Feature Web2 (Status Quo) Web3 (future)
Structure Central platforms Decentralized networks
Data sovereignty Do companies belong Belong to the users
Identity Login via e-mail/OAuth Wallet-based identity
Control Platform controls content Users control access
